Arthur Wimperis

Summary

Arthur Wimperis is a human[1]. Born in London[2], he… he was born on December 3, 1874[3]. He passed away in Maidenhead[4]. He died on October 14, 1953[5]. He worked as a screenwriter[6], playwright[7], illustrator[8], lyricist[9], and songwriter[10].
